Eva Egla Terrace, Tampa, FL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Eva Egla Terrace?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Eva Egla Terrace Studio Apartments | $1,138 | $850 | $1,530 |
| Eva Egla Terrace 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,301 | $899 | $1,905 |
| Eva Egla Terrace 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,573 | $940 | $2,440 |
| Eva Egla Terrace 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,895 | $1,499 | $2,595 |
| Eva Egla Terrace 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,418 | $1,680 | $7,156 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Eva Egla Terrace
How much are Studio apartments in Eva Egla Terrace?
There are currently 61 Studio Apartments in Eva Egla Terrace with rent ranges from $850 to $1,530 with an average price of $1,138.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Eva Egla Terrace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Eva Egla Terrace ranges from $899 to $1,905 with an average monthly rent of $1,301.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Eva Egla Terrace c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Eva Egla Terrace range from $940 to $2,440.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,573.
How expensive are Eva Egla Terrace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 35 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Eva Egla Terrace on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,499 to $2,595 - averaging $1,895 for the location.
